Welcome to The Knight Way! Get your Knight Wear here so that you can be a knight the right way! *Helms on the mannequins are crafted as vaalorn greathelms. *Vaalorn armor on the mannequins carry vaalorn's natural enchant, while leather armor is enchanted four times. *Gauntlets on the mannequins are made for unarmed combat and are enchanted four times; gauntlets NOT on the mannequins are made for aesthetics rather than combat. The seamstress in the back stall can stitch a selection of different designs on the surcoats. She also has some certificates on a table for unlocking additional actions for Knight Wear items. If you want your own personal, plain spurs, helms, armor, or unarmed combat "gauntlets" to function like the Knight Wear sold here, or if you're interested in further ornamenting the spurs found here, visit the blacksmiths and craftsmen who work around the forge to see what they're offering. >ask seamstress about design
A tall beak-nosed seamstress responds, "All I do here is designs for Knight Wear surcoat embroidery.  The current list of designs is here on this sheet of papyrus."  She shows you a thick strip of papyrus:


     ~~Knight Wear Surcoat Design Options~~

 #1 platinum-maned roaring lion
 #2 regal golden stag design
 #3 green-backed charging stag
 #4 red-accented majestic lion design
 #5 quintet of silver-stitched howling wolves
 #6 dagger-pierced bleeding heart design
 #7 white-chested deep blue swallow
 #8 pattern of vine-wrapped roses and carnations
 #9 sanguine-speckled prancing steed
 #10 jet black rat atop crossed swords design
 #11 platinum-on-red snarling lion*
 #12 greenish gold antlered stag*
 #13 gem-inset crown and swan design*
 #14 hollow-eyed skull and serpent design*
 #15 diving bronze-on-black hawk
 #16 intricate hunter green knot design
 #17 iridescent rearing unicorn
 #18 tiger and crescent moon design*
 #19 grey-backed carmine sea serpent design*
 #20 splayed and helmed raven design*


She comments, "Some designs have a * -- this means they have more detail for SHOWing.  You can see that detail if you ASK me ABOUT DESIGN DETAIL."  She pulls the papyrus back and adds, "When you know which design you want, just ASK me ABOUT ORDER {DESIGN #}.  Make sure you're holding your Knight Wear surcoat in one hand and 100 raikhen in the other hand."
